Tiny Apple Pies
- 1 Apple
- 1 tbsp Granulated sugar
- 1 Cinnamon
- 4 sheets Frozen puff pastry
- 1 to glaze Beaten egg
- 1 Panko
- Peel the apples and chop into cubes of less than 1 cm.
- Sprinkle them with sugar and cinnamon and mix.
- Transfer to a plate and cover with saran wrap before microwaving for 5 minutes.
- Drain away any liquid and cool.
- It may be good to try simmering them to evaporate the excess moisture.
- Divide the frozen puff pastry into 8 2 x 4 cm pieces and roll out with a rolling pin until double the size and square shaped.
- As in the photo, slice a square into the middle of the pastry, keeping the upper right and lower left corners in tack and attached.
- Brush the beaten egg glaze over the edges and intersect the corners, as shown in the picture, and press together the cut corners.
- If you press quite lightly it will be hard for them to come apart after baking.
- First, take a pinch of panko and coat the bottom of the pie with them.
- Then place the apple on top.
- Be careful not to overfill or your pies could burst!
- Brush the glaze over the surface of the pastry and bake for 15 minutes in a 200C pre-heated oven.
- Once the pastry has risen and they turn golden brown, they're ready.
